Update FSFW from upstream #102

Merged
meierj merged 88 commits from mueller/update-from-upstream into develop 2022-07-04 13:04:01 +02:00

88 Commits

Author SHA1 Message Date
muellerr c5eb09314f delete run configs 2022-07-04 11:04:37 +02:00
muellerr 682abd1b5b new clion folder in misc for .run configs 2022-07-04 10:55:09 +02:00
muellerr a4247cd723 Merge remote-tracking branch 'upstream/development' into mueller/update-from-upstream 2022-07-04 10:53:52 +02:00
muellerr 541f563683 Merge pull request 'Fix StorageAccessor move assignment' (#643) from gaisser/fsfw:gaisser_storage_accessor_fix into development
Reviewed-on: fsfw/fsfw#643
2022-06-21 10:31:36 +02:00
muellerr 28ea71a077 Merge branch 'development' into gaisser_storage_accessor_fix 2022-06-20 17:56:58 +02:00
gaisser a044d7d724 Merge pull request 'new cmake options for CICD build' (#623) from mueller/new-cicd-cmake-opts into development
Reviewed-on: fsfw/fsfw#623
2022-06-20 17:56:29 +02:00
muellerr 687700cee8 Merge branch 'development' into gaisser_storage_accessor_fix 2022-06-20 16:36:49 +02:00
gaisser 732b615cb3 Merge branch 'development' into mueller/new-cicd-cmake-opts 2022-06-20 16:34:13 +02:00
muellerr 394ce2ec3e Merge pull request 'LocalDataPoolManager Warning Text' (#642) from meier/debug-info into development
Reviewed-on: fsfw/fsfw#642
2022-06-20 16:15:30 +02:00
muellerr dde96ae220 Merge branch 'development' into gaisser_storage_accessor_fix 2022-06-20 16:15:05 +02:00
gaisser c3aaab4b93 Merge pull request 'Task IF refactoring' (#636) from mueller/task-if-refactoring into development
Reviewed-on: fsfw/fsfw#636
2022-06-20 16:08:03 +02:00
gaisser edf1d5ae8d Added more test cases 2022-06-20 16:02:35 +02:00
muellerr 690991b4b5 include fix 2022-06-20 15:42:08 +02:00
muellerr 1a294e6a13 include TestsConfig.h 2022-06-20 15:40:15 +02:00
muellerr 8c4e34153b README updates 2022-06-20 15:36:48 +02:00
gaisser b60e4bcb90 Fix StorageAccessor move assignment
* Added Unittest for this
* Fixed missing include in test
2022-06-20 15:15:33 +02:00
gaisser b18410aa63 Merge remote-tracking branch 'refs/remotes/origin/mueller/task-if-refactoring' into mueller/task-if-refactoring 2022-06-20 15:02:38 +02:00
gaisser 7f57a8784a Fixed deadline missed call on linux 2022-06-20 15:02:16 +02:00
muellerr 4b33aa8262 bump ETL version 2022-06-20 14:25:39 +02:00
muellerr d47a908117 Merge branch 'development' into mueller/task-if-refactoring 2022-06-20 09:40:31 +02:00
muellerr fce95e04a8 Merge branch 'development' into mueller/new-cicd-cmake-opts 2022-06-20 09:39:58 +02:00
meierj fc742e4270 Merge branch 'development' into meier/debug-info 2022-06-16 07:22:43 +02:00
meierj b5183a19fc minor change in debug text 2022-06-16 07:03:58 +02:00
muellerr ca453a8f16 Merge pull request 'run auto formatters' (#641) from KSat/fsfw:mueller/reapply-fmt into development
Reviewed-on: fsfw/fsfw#641
2022-06-13 17:04:11 +02:00
muellerr b7c0c07141 Merge remote-tracking branch 'origin/development' into mueller/new-cicd-cmake-opts 2022-06-13 16:28:01 +02:00
muellerr 0158102f11 Merge pull request 'apply afmt, basic CLion support' (#625) from mueller/apply-afmt into development
Reviewed-on: fsfw/fsfw#625
2022-06-13 16:27:02 +02:00
muellerr 69859fdbc9 rerun afmt 2022-06-13 16:21:20 +02:00
muellerr 90bccc744e Merge pull request 'Fix SPI ComIF shadowing warning' (#639) from KSat/fsfw:mueller/spi-com-if-shadowing into development
Reviewed-on: fsfw/fsfw#639
2022-06-13 14:35:46 +02:00
muellerr ab89108c55 Merge pull request 'some fixes for TC Map printout function' (#640) from KSat/fsfw:mueller/pus-11-printout-fixes into development
Reviewed-on: fsfw/fsfw#640
2022-06-13 14:29:36 +02:00
muellerr a682bbe400 remove static missed deadline 2022-06-13 14:23:56 +02:00
muellerr e67fc2ab0d some fixes for TC Map printout function 2022-06-13 10:56:37 +02:00
muellerr 71ce966531 Merge branch 'mueller/spi-com-if-shadowing' of https://egit.irs.uni-stuttgart.de/KSat/fsfw into mueller/spi-com-if-shadowing 2022-06-13 10:54:25 +02:00
muellerr 6b0f4a159f Merge remote-tracking branch 'upstream/development' into mueller/spi-com-if-shadowing 2022-06-13 10:54:20 +02:00
muellerr 4a06b558c1 Fix SPI ComIF shadowing warning 2022-06-13 10:53:04 +02:00
muellerr 6d921f03fd Fix SPI ComIF shadowing warning 2022-06-13 10:50:49 +02:00
muellerr 65bc8213fe Merge branch 'development' into mueller/new-cicd-cmake-opts 2022-06-13 09:43:32 +02:00
muellerr a0ee86ace8 use override instead of virtual as recommended 2022-06-08 17:36:20 +02:00
muellerr a07a368272 Merge branch 'development' into mueller/apply-afmt 2022-06-08 17:34:04 +02:00
muellerr cb8a4bbbec Merge remote-tracking branch 'origin/development' into mueller/task-if-refactoring 2022-06-08 17:33:12 +02:00
muellerr 17f54006b8 Merge pull request 'rtems fixes' (#635) from mueller/rtems-fixes into development
Reviewed-on: fsfw/fsfw#635
2022-06-08 16:12:53 +02:00
muellerr 395cf9cfa7 added clion base files 2022-06-08 12:12:33 +02:00
muellerr a3c0b441ec update changelog 2022-06-08 12:12:33 +02:00
muellerr b4132800ae apply afmt, update .gitignore 2022-06-08 12:12:33 +02:00
muellerr ad53b48fcb explicitely ignore returnvalue in linux OSAL 2022-06-08 12:12:09 +02:00
muellerr dee40f9079 fixed unittests 2022-06-08 12:12:09 +02:00
muellerr 92ec24352f fix unit test 2022-06-08 12:12:09 +02:00
muellerr 3f9e459f48 update changelog 2022-06-08 12:12:09 +02:00
muellerr e0c7f8d51d apply afmt 2022-06-08 12:12:09 +02:00
muellerr eb79386c92 new addSlot function taking executable pointer 2022-06-08 12:12:09 +02:00
muellerr 4542f31c40 improved custom checker API
- More clang-tidy improvements
2022-06-08 12:12:09 +02:00
muellerr 689fb378d8 a regular set should suffice here 2022-06-08 12:12:09 +02:00
muellerr 98b711a872 update changelog 2022-06-08 12:12:09 +02:00
muellerr 800aa131fa reverted some unrelated changes 2022-06-08 12:12:09 +02:00
muellerr 6983980304 missing newline and clang-tidy improvement 2022-06-08 12:12:09 +02:00
muellerr 7c0ba59993 remove include 2022-06-08 12:12:09 +02:00
muellerr 28873fc87b refactores rtems task module 2022-06-08 12:12:09 +02:00
muellerr 24e849ed9c avoid compiler warning 2022-06-08 12:12:09 +02:00
muellerr d8985c141e some clang tidy stuff and bugfixes 2022-06-08 12:12:09 +02:00
muellerr 7602b15256 important bugfix 2022-06-08 12:12:09 +02:00
muellerr d1a82bceed rtems fixes 2022-06-08 12:12:09 +02:00
muellerr 7292b02907 refactor freeRTOS task components 2022-06-08 12:12:09 +02:00
muellerr 347714d53a refactored and tested hosted and linux task IF 2022-06-08 12:12:09 +02:00
muellerr f230fa1617 continued refactoring 2022-06-08 12:12:09 +02:00
muellerr 93615b100c continued refactoring 2022-06-08 12:12:09 +02:00
muellerr e18d3d559e refactoring host osal 2022-06-08 12:12:09 +02:00
muellerr 08ff061d07 minor bugfix 2022-06-08 12:12:09 +02:00
muellerr cc351c1066 new base class for periodic tasks 2022-06-08 12:12:09 +02:00
muellerr 664a548c53 removed some changes which belong in separate PR 2022-06-08 12:12:09 +02:00
muellerr e9895559a3 vector as core container is ok 2022-06-08 12:12:09 +02:00
muellerr eda5b8f593 refactor task IF 2022-06-08 12:12:09 +02:00
muellerr e03f55604a rtems fixes 2022-06-08 12:11:26 +02:00
muellerr 51d7df2dba Merge branch 'development' into mueller/new-cicd-cmake-opts 2022-06-08 11:13:13 +02:00
muellerr 12046a2db6 Merge pull request 'bump etl to 20.28.0' (#634) from mueller/bump-etl into development
Reviewed-on: fsfw/fsfw#634
2022-06-08 11:09:42 +02:00
muellerr c697d0f8ab bump etl to 20.28.0 2022-05-30 10:34:03 +02:00
muellerr 940fd6f465 Merge branch 'development' into mueller/new-cicd-cmake-opts 2022-05-23 15:59:13 +02:00
muellerr 8e9d4b451c better printout if ping test fails 2022-05-16 16:18:44 +02:00
muellerr 816550b69c Merge remote-tracking branch 'upstream/development' into mueller/new-cicd-cmake-opts 2022-05-16 14:58:25 +02:00
muellerr 8a12a5097e Merge branch 'mueller/apply-afmt' into mueller/new-cicd-cmake-opts 2022-05-13 13:50:41 +02:00
muellerr 87e4a57ef7 added clion base files 2022-05-13 13:48:13 +02:00
muellerr 0375ee1881 update changelog 2022-05-13 13:46:54 +02:00
muellerr c8e034d975 Merge branch 'development' into mueller/new-cicd-cmake-opts 2022-05-13 13:41:58 +02:00
muellerr 2708b71d77 Merge remote-tracking branch 'origin/development' into mueller/new-cicd-cmake-opts 2022-05-13 12:00:40 +02:00
muellerr 6366283ce2 Merge branch 'development' into mueller/apply-afmt 2022-05-13 11:50:03 +02:00
muellerr 8dc640c162 apply afmt, update .gitignore 2022-05-13 11:39:37 +02:00
muellerr 2e4b9bcd7c Merge remote-tracking branch 'origin/development' into mueller/new-cicd-cmake-opts 2022-05-12 17:42:49 +02:00
muellerr aacaf52fd9 Merge branch 'development' into mueller/new-cicd-cmake-opts 2022-05-09 15:34:36 +02:00
muellerr 89f83f4e3d update changelog 2022-05-09 15:33:03 +02:00
muellerr 39b7976056 new cmake options for CICD build 2022-05-09 15:26:38 +02:00